LFA components typically include membranes (such as nitrocellulose, polyvinylidene difluoride, nylon, or polyether sulfone membranes with immobilized antibodies) and pads (such as sample, conjugate, and absorbent pads) that are fixed to an inert backing material to create the assay. These components can be used for various applications, including clinical testing, food and beverage testing, and drug-of-abuse detection testing, among others.
